The World Bank Group (WBG) Pioneers Internship Programme offers undergraduate and postgraduate students an opportunity to gain practical experience while contributing to projects that support sustainable development around the world. The programme provides structured learning, professional development, and exposure to the work of one of the world’s leading international development institutions.

About the WBG Pioneers Internship Programme

The WBG Pioneers Programme is the World Bank Group’s flagship internship initiative, designed to equip students with hands-on experience through meaningful assignments across the institution. Interns work alongside experienced professionals, contribute to development projects, and gain valuable insight into the World Bank Group’s operations.

The programme combines practical work experience with learning opportunities to help participants develop the skills needed for successful careers in international development.

Who Can Apply?

The programme is intended for:

  • Undergraduate students
  • Master’s students
  • Postgraduate students
  • Students from diverse academic disciplines

Eligibility requirements may vary depending on the internship cycle and available positions.

What Interns Do

Depending on their placement, interns may:

  • Conduct policy and economic research
  • Analyze development data
  • Support project implementation
  • Prepare reports and presentations
  • Assist programme teams
  • Participate in operational activities
  • Support investment and financial analysis
  • Contribute to environmental and social projects
  • Collaborate with multidisciplinary teams
  • Assist with knowledge management initiatives
